The Chaos Crew books in publication order
4 books
Killer Beauty
by Eva Chance
2021
A deadly assassin is captured after a bloody job goes wrong, only to find herself held by four men who claim they are protecting her. They think they have trapped a wounded woman, not a killer planning her next move.
Killer Lies
by Eva Chance
2021
The hitmen who captured her are not the villains she assumed, but the assassin's past is full of lies. As the Chaos Crew helps uncover the truth, unknown enemies intensify their attacks and put them all in danger.
Killer Heart
by Eva Chance
2022
An assassin discovers the birth family she was stolen from and longs to belong, despite everything in her violent past. When enemies target them too, she must decide who is truly a victim, and who is pulling the strings.
Killer Reign
by Eva Chance
2022
After learning that her choices have served a crime lord's plan, a trained killer decides she is done being controlled. With the Chaos Crew beside her, she faces a powerful enemy whose reach may cost them everything.

Series background & context
The Chaos Crew is a four-book dark contemporary romance series about a woman who has spent her life killing for survival and the four hitmen who unexpectedly become her allies. It begins with Killer Beauty, after a bloodbath and car crash leave the heroine in the hands of men who say they are keeping her safe. She has every reason to doubt them. She is used to being the person no one sees coming, and she has her own revenge to pursue.
The problem is that the Chaos Crew isn't made up of ordinary captors. The men are skilled, armed, and willing to work outside the law, but they are also tangled up in the danger surrounding her. As she pushes against their control and looks for a route back to independence, the group has to decide whether they are enemies, temporary partners, or something much more complicated.
The series runs on questions of identity and trust. In Killer Lies, the heroine learns that much of what she believed about her past may be false, while attacks from unknown enemies make working with the crew harder to avoid. Killer Heart brings her closer to the family she was taken from and forces her to consider whether there is any place for an assassin in their lives. The danger keeps widening as old secrets surface.
Nothing stays simple for long.
By Killer Reign, the central fight is no longer just about escape. The heroine and her crew are up against a powerful crime lord whose influence reaches well beyond their small group. The books combine action, conspiracies, and an ongoing romance involving all four men, so they work best read in order rather than as standalones.
The setting is part of Eva Chance's Devil's Dozen world, a contemporary criminal underworld run by elite syndicate leaders. This series has its own complete storyline, though readers may spot small links to the author's other connected series. The mood is tense, violent, and emotionally messy, with plenty of scenes built around shifting loyalties and characters trying to decide who deserves their faith.
At its center, though, this is a story about a woman learning that survival does not have to mean facing every threat alone. The crew may have brought danger into her life, but they also give her the first real chance to uncover who she is and choose what comes next.
